Skip to content
Open
Show file tree
Hide file tree
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ension


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
6 changes: 3 additions & 3 deletions package.json
Original file line number Diff line number Diff line change
Expand Up @@ -59,11 +59,11 @@
"@semantic-release/release-notes-generator": "14.1.0",
"@types/jest": "30.0.0",
"@types/node": "25.5.0",
"@typescript-eslint/eslint-plugin": "8.57.1",
"@typescript-eslint/parser": "8.57.1",
"@typescript-eslint/eslint-plugin": "8.58.0",
"@typescript-eslint/parser": "8.58.0",
"conventional-changelog-conventionalcommits": "9.3.0",
"devmoji": "2.3.0",
"eslint": "10.1.0",
"eslint": "10.2.0",
"eslint-import-resolver-typescript": "4.4.4",
"eslint-plugin-simple-import-sort": "12.1.1",
"husky": "9.1.7",
Expand Down
212 changes: 178 additions & 34 deletions yarn.lock
Original file line number Diff line number Diff line change
Expand Up @@ -904,32 +904,32 @@ __metadata:
languageName: node
linkType: hard

"@eslint/config-array@npm:^0.23.3":
version: 0.23.3
resolution: "@eslint/config-array@npm:0.23.3"
"@eslint/config-array@npm:^0.23.4":
version: 0.23.4
resolution: "@eslint/config-array@npm:0.23.4"
dependencies:
"@eslint/object-schema": "npm:^3.0.3"
"@eslint/object-schema": "npm:^3.0.4"
debug: "npm:^4.3.1"
minimatch: "npm:^10.2.4"
checksum: 10/5014b11b73056ded9d52fb306aa5e711a5b9ca92777bcb6d646f79d43327b0ac247fd7bd3dc15cedfe70cfddcef1ef49ecd874b6608cec617d592cd1b05c4a23
checksum: 10/a42bdf8d66d52703596d5a791eedb1ad79e232dad58e0450b65d8ad48c2fdf50ee62d26fe0e823092384e93378c39adeea30eb1cd12af7ee207a142f9e1996eb
languageName: node
linkType: hard

"@eslint/config-helpers@npm:^0.5.3":
version: 0.5.3
resolution: "@eslint/config-helpers@npm:0.5.3"
"@eslint/config-helpers@npm:^0.5.4":
version: 0.5.4
resolution: "@eslint/config-helpers@npm:0.5.4"
dependencies:
"@eslint/core": "npm:^1.1.1"
checksum: 10/3b84df3d13bd9118807602136ee6cfbf98540d5959d1515fc46d96c605859eda978bed69289fb93d290fc1f4b5e339c9e1e2cba3a29d7ac8f1f93adb32a35d1a
"@eslint/core": "npm:^1.2.0"
checksum: 10/277c951ac82b28e2f56adae3cf64ddcfa4e0fb07e8beaa853c2070e07fcb6062fc48a257ddfa12027aaead698f031bc81c343e0c9ddf7a8f59b724e119552897
languageName: node
linkType: hard

"@eslint/core@npm:^1.1.1":
version: 1.1.1
resolution: "@eslint/core@npm:1.1.1"
"@eslint/core@npm:^1.2.0":
version: 1.2.0
resolution: "@eslint/core@npm:1.2.0"
dependencies:
"@types/json-schema": "npm:^7.0.15"
checksum: 10/e847dd70b4398ba9e732ff50cc14a47114531d6e746c345278998881e6714ca665a1af0056694a18e48d87adec77c5b595b5badde1e55f6671ed5afe731701f7
checksum: 10/b4e459ea69935cbed0b99f2160631fcabb3489d950dde86989b1da395f7649bedb14c702afc82e7cb64b6d7c62a6a10f8dae8dcf4c92dc3035bcbe531e65603e
languageName: node
linkType: hard

Expand All @@ -945,20 +945,20 @@ __metadata:
languageName: node
linkType: hard

"@eslint/object-schema@npm:^3.0.3":
version: 3.0.3
resolution: "@eslint/object-schema@npm:3.0.3"
checksum: 10/24425256313eb41f315aa5f483a193986d488798c9e51b75a9e82c360e57663cbf6a7d64460a572719e2103f3c386308ad5eb4f9c79d4f9ec51aa00a4ce4e2ab
"@eslint/object-schema@npm:^3.0.4":
version: 3.0.4
resolution: "@eslint/object-schema@npm:3.0.4"
checksum: 10/16daaf207aea472852465619fd29db29e0ab897353347020c52d526e27d8ceb44516506d4da61ff0a89cb8bd5ad935b882aca255ff1bc44ea9a59b1bd8de75bb
languageName: node
linkType: hard

"@eslint/plugin-kit@npm:^0.6.1":
version: 0.6.1
resolution: "@eslint/plugin-kit@npm:0.6.1"
"@eslint/plugin-kit@npm:^0.7.0":
version: 0.7.0
resolution: "@eslint/plugin-kit@npm:0.7.0"
dependencies:
"@eslint/core": "npm:^1.1.1"
"@eslint/core": "npm:^1.2.0"
levn: "npm:^0.4.1"
checksum: 10/8af22d94720b2474a992a80c5be7584baf75821386d25c34966b359fbc1e3a319989df721404c48c08b20e115683d6d0b344793dc354f5916c2d867c6c0aa04e
checksum: 10/3e435cc19db205f4a70ecba060e22b9b7efa2809426c0b020347b3aea0ae5e3507628486c1bc1a18a32fbad1e8cf0fd2ec11ca6ca6a6b958d141291426257c15
languageName: node
linkType: hard

Expand Down Expand Up @@ -1094,12 +1094,12 @@ __metadata:
"@semantic-release/release-notes-generator": "npm:14.1.0"
"@types/jest": "npm:30.0.0"
"@types/node": "npm:25.5.0"
"@typescript-eslint/eslint-plugin": "npm:8.57.1"
"@typescript-eslint/parser": "npm:8.57.1"
"@typescript-eslint/eslint-plugin": "npm:8.58.0"
"@typescript-eslint/parser": "npm:8.58.0"
"@vpriem/geojson": "npm:1.3.0"
conventional-changelog-conventionalcommits: "npm:9.3.0"
devmoji: "npm:2.3.0"
eslint: "npm:10.1.0"
eslint: "npm:10.2.0"
eslint-import-resolver-typescript: "npm:4.4.4"
eslint-plugin-simple-import-sort: "npm:12.1.1"
husky: "npm:9.1.7"
Expand Down Expand Up @@ -2425,6 +2425,26 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/eslint-plugin@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/eslint-plugin@npm:8.58.0"
dependencies:
"@eslint-community/regexpp": "npm:^4.12.2"
"@typescript-eslint/scope-manager": "npm:8.58.0"
"@typescript-eslint/type-utils": "npm:8.58.0"
"@typescript-eslint/utils": "npm:8.58.0"
"@typescript-eslint/visitor-keys": "npm:8.58.0"
ignore: "npm:^7.0.5"
natural-compare: "npm:^1.4.0"
ts-api-utils: "npm:^2.5.0"
peerDependencies:
"@typescript-eslint/parser": ^8.58.0
eslint: ^8.57.0 || ^9.0.0 || ^10.0.0
typescript: ">=4.8.4 <6.1.0"
checksum: 10/0b1f4d4e62279fc5925c0a89d94816db0e236648eb4aec522cf22071877c6ecc63146b6830a1075049f402b842f45d7332ce6ae67883639754dcbb1881d07c34
languageName: node
linkType: hard

"@typescript-eslint/parser@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/parser@npm:8.57.1"
Expand All @@ -2441,6 +2461,22 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/parser@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/parser@npm:8.58.0"
dependencies:
"@typescript-eslint/scope-manager": "npm:8.58.0"
"@typescript-eslint/types": "npm:8.58.0"
"@typescript-eslint/typescript-estree": "npm:8.58.0"
"@typescript-eslint/visitor-keys": "npm:8.58.0"
debug: "npm:^4.4.3"
peerDependencies:
eslint: ^8.57.0 || ^9.0.0 || ^10.0.0
typescript: ">=4.8.4 <6.1.0"
checksum: 10/0498e593b14841023b7495544637acaca84807de1ac17174fa9331af61ba35791da919e16680c6897002b4a843d5f0fe812c460a28a65fca7e3ae8e5971baf7a
languageName: node
linkType: hard

"@typescript-eslint/project-service@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/project-service@npm:8.57.1"
Expand All @@ -2454,6 +2490,19 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/project-service@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/project-service@npm:8.58.0"
dependencies:
"@typescript-eslint/tsconfig-utils": "npm:^8.58.0"
"@typescript-eslint/types": "npm:^8.58.0"
debug: "npm:^4.4.3"
peerDependencies:
typescript: ">=4.8.4 <6.1.0"
checksum: 10/fab2601f76b2df61b09e3b7ff364d0e17e6d80e65e84e8a8d11f6a0813748bed3912da098659d00f46b1f277d462bd7529157182b72b5e2e0b41ee6176a0edd7
languageName: node
linkType: hard

"@typescript-eslint/scope-manager@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/scope-manager@npm:8.57.1"
Expand All @@ -2464,6 +2513,16 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/scope-manager@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/scope-manager@npm:8.58.0"
dependencies:
"@typescript-eslint/types": "npm:8.58.0"
"@typescript-eslint/visitor-keys": "npm:8.58.0"
checksum: 10/97293f1215faa785a3c1ee8d630591db9dcd5fb6bdcdd0b2e818c80478d41e59a05003fb33000530780dc466fb8cf662352932080ee7406c4aaac72af4000541
languageName: node
linkType: hard

"@typescript-eslint/tsconfig-utils@npm:8.57.1, @typescript-eslint/tsconfig-utils@npm:^8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/tsconfig-utils@npm:8.57.1"
Expand All @@ -2473,6 +2532,15 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/tsconfig-utils@npm:8.58.0, @typescript-eslint/tsconfig-utils@npm:^8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/tsconfig-utils@npm:8.58.0"
peerDependencies:
typescript: ">=4.8.4 <6.1.0"
checksum: 10/4f47212c0e26e6b06e97044ec5e483007d5145ef6b205393a0b43cbc0b385c75c14ba5749d01cf7d1ff100332c2cf1d336f060f7d2191bb67fb892bb4446afaa
languageName: node
linkType: hard

"@typescript-eslint/type-utils@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/type-utils@npm:8.57.1"
Expand All @@ -2489,13 +2557,36 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/type-utils@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/type-utils@npm:8.58.0"
dependencies:
"@typescript-eslint/types": "npm:8.58.0"
"@typescript-eslint/typescript-estree": "npm:8.58.0"
"@typescript-eslint/utils": "npm:8.58.0"
debug: "npm:^4.4.3"
ts-api-utils: "npm:^2.5.0"
peerDependencies:
eslint: ^8.57.0 || ^9.0.0 || ^10.0.0
typescript: ">=4.8.4 <6.1.0"
checksum: 10/da09868cd0b2cebb8cc4494e73aeed3997a7a4ff899fef496c54731610af1f92f8e3169f9b7f23060105db892f3bc880aacc0bdc7c1734ea5829252230c13aea
languageName: node
linkType: hard

"@typescript-eslint/types@npm:8.57.1, @typescript-eslint/types@npm:^8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/types@npm:8.57.1"
checksum: 10/3480785a7e833061579cf39f1f0e742925897ffb6510f5acbf4784f11eb60a5e737fc26e63b229c7cd1db5c39a1bf2f17d4c663be6c33b1a7db0ff0874f4fe35
languageName: node
linkType: hard

"@typescript-eslint/types@npm:8.58.0, @typescript-eslint/types@npm:^8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/types@npm:8.58.0"
checksum: 10/c68eac0bc25812fdbb2ed4a121e42bfca9f24f3c6be95f6a9c4e7b9af767f1bcfacd6d496e358166143e0a1801dc7d042ce1b5e69946ac2768d9114ff6b8d375
languageName: node
linkType: hard

"@typescript-eslint/typescript-estree@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/typescript-estree@npm:8.57.1"
Expand All @@ -2515,6 +2606,25 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/typescript-estree@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/typescript-estree@npm:8.58.0"
dependencies:
"@typescript-eslint/project-service": "npm:8.58.0"
"@typescript-eslint/tsconfig-utils": "npm:8.58.0"
"@typescript-eslint/types": "npm:8.58.0"
"@typescript-eslint/visitor-keys": "npm:8.58.0"
debug: "npm:^4.4.3"
minimatch: "npm:^10.2.2"
semver: "npm:^7.7.3"
tinyglobby: "npm:^0.2.15"
ts-api-utils: "npm:^2.5.0"
peerDependencies:
typescript: ">=4.8.4 <6.1.0"
checksum: 10/4d6c4175e8a4d5c097393d161016836cc322f090c3f69fd751f5bbc25afce64df9ea0c97cee8b36ac060e06dc2cca2a4de7a0c7e04e19727cc4bd98ab3291fed
languageName: node
linkType: hard

"@typescript-eslint/utils@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/utils@npm:8.57.1"
Expand All @@ -2530,6 +2640,21 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/utils@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/utils@npm:8.58.0"
dependencies:
"@eslint-community/eslint-utils": "npm:^4.9.1"
"@typescript-eslint/scope-manager": "npm:8.58.0"
"@typescript-eslint/types": "npm:8.58.0"
"@typescript-eslint/typescript-estree": "npm:8.58.0"
peerDependencies:
eslint: ^8.57.0 || ^9.0.0 || ^10.0.0
typescript: ">=4.8.4 <6.1.0"
checksum: 10/936433b761a990147612d78bb4afc79244239541b4a4061fbbc2de1810b40ec7f78eb4e9181e5d9c5ab7acbd9bf49fc6195dbb1d823370f717f07ad492ad6c7e
languageName: node
linkType: hard

"@typescript-eslint/visitor-keys@npm:8.57.1":
version: 8.57.1
resolution: "@typescript-eslint/visitor-keys@npm:8.57.1"
Expand All @@ -2540,6 +2665,16 @@ __metadata:
languageName: node
linkType: hard

"@typescript-eslint/visitor-keys@npm:8.58.0":
version: 8.58.0
resolution: "@typescript-eslint/visitor-keys@npm:8.58.0"
dependencies:
"@typescript-eslint/types": "npm:8.58.0"
eslint-visitor-keys: "npm:^5.0.0"
checksum: 10/50b0779e19079dedf3723323a4dfa398c639b3da48f2fcf071c22ca69342e03592f1726d68ea59b9b5a51f14ab112eabc5c93fd2579c84b02a3320042ae20066
languageName: node
linkType: hard

"@ungap/structured-clone@npm:^1.3.0":
version: 1.3.0
resolution: "@ungap/structured-clone@npm:1.3.0"
Expand Down Expand Up @@ -3999,16 +4134,16 @@ __metadata:
languageName: node
linkType: hard

"eslint@npm:10.1.0":
version: 10.1.0
resolution: "eslint@npm:10.1.0"
"eslint@npm:10.2.0":
version: 10.2.0
resolution: "eslint@npm:10.2.0"
dependencies:
"@eslint-community/eslint-utils": "npm:^4.8.0"
"@eslint-community/regexpp": "npm:^4.12.2"
"@eslint/config-array": "npm:^0.23.3"
"@eslint/config-helpers": "npm:^0.5.3"
"@eslint/core": "npm:^1.1.1"
"@eslint/plugin-kit": "npm:^0.6.1"
"@eslint/config-array": "npm:^0.23.4"
"@eslint/config-helpers": "npm:^0.5.4"
"@eslint/core": "npm:^1.2.0"
"@eslint/plugin-kit": "npm:^0.7.0"
"@humanfs/node": "npm:^0.16.6"
"@humanwhocodes/module-importer": "npm:^1.0.1"
"@humanwhocodes/retry": "npm:^0.4.2"
Expand Down Expand Up @@ -4040,7 +4175,7 @@ __metadata:
optional: true
bin:
eslint: bin/eslint.js
checksum: 10/fb0c65660f6a98d6411d47c4a9cd14783e97f50481046de61903be59005f48a2b9a7c120e83280ec21298232b2369d3848b44e99017852b23bd794ca6ea44b66
checksum: 10/583589ed96922aad9507c94339e843c8929c297d505ae7d70579cef56b435a10d8a48d24616eb4fb53fbe75d8655adb8e44add5d5b2bca100148d31d890ab3a4
languageName: node
linkType: hard

Expand Down Expand Up @@ -8559,6 +8694,15 @@ __metadata:
languageName: node
linkType: hard

"ts-api-utils@npm:^2.5.0":
version: 2.5.0
resolution: "ts-api-utils@npm:2.5.0"
peerDependencies:
typescript: ">=4.8.4"
checksum: 10/d5f1936f5618c6ab6942a97b78802217540ced00e7501862ae1f578d9a3aa189fc06050e64cb8951d21f7088e5fd35f53d2bf0d0370a883861c7b05e993ebc44
languageName: node
linkType: hard

"ts-interface-checker@npm:1.0.0":
version: 1.0.0
resolution: "ts-interface-checker@npm:1.0.0"
Expand Down